“Bulletproof” is not the most exciting song I’ll share with you today or even this week, but don’t let that turn you off from this track. The amount of heart that Stephen Kuc puts into every word, phrase, and note is stunning and brings a sense of energy to “Bulletproof” that wouldn’t be there otherwise. I love the way this song feels calm and chill like a singer-songwriter styled track but there are glimpses into something a bit harder. From moments that reminded me of something a bit generic to other moments that had me stuck with the Gaslight Anthem in mind, the balance that Stephen has found in this song is as stunning as his vocals. If you’re looking for a song to subtly fill you with energy, “Bulletproof” is it!
